Key differences

ETHA is a cryptocurrency ETF, while HEFA is an equity ETF. ETHA charges 0.25% a year and HEFA 0.35%.

  • ETHA is a cryptocurrency fund, while HEFA is an equity fund. They carry different risk/return profiles.
  • ETHA costs 0.10% less per year.
  • HEFA has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
